Output 139d5de77e06065773de53fb5306f5a27adbf015948e269c026deadd04d77954:0

value
24799960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ab58dc7885d575229b12cfd3cf5e4cf9796cdecb OP_EQUAL
address
3HK1vXpPyBUEEZQkxDwDvKowQ8X2MW39wp
transaction
139d5de77e06065773de53fb5306f5a27adbf015948e269c026deadd04d77954
spent
true